Direct mail is a marketing tool that involves using physical mail to send a message to potential customers or clients. It is a form of direct marketing that has been around for many years and is still used by businesses today.
Direct mail can be an effective way to reach out to potential customers or clients to make them aware of products or services. It can also be used to strengthen existing relationships or create new ones. Direct mail can be used to capture consumer attention and generate interest in the product or service being sold.
One of the key benefits of direct mail is the ability to target potential customers or clients. It is possible to send messages to people within a specific demographic or location. For example, if a business wanted to send a message to people within a certain age range, they could use direct mail.
When designing a direct mail campaign, it is important to keep a few basic guidelines in mind. First, the message should be tailored to the target audience. The language and visual elements used should be appropriate for the target demographic. Secondly, the message should be short and concise, with a call to action that is clear and easy to follow.
The message should also be visually appealing. Good design can go a long way towards making a direct mail piece stand out from the crowd. When creating a direct mail piece, it is important to use a combination of text, images, graphics, and colours to create a cohesive look.

It is also important to pay attention to the quality of the paper used. A good quality paper will help to make a good impression and may even help to increase the likelihood of people reading the mail piece.
In addition to the message and design, it is important to consider the delivery of the direct mail piece. Many companies offer a range of delivery options, including first class and standard services, which can be used to get the mail piece to its destination quickly and efficiently.
Finally, when creating a direct mail campaign, it is important to keep track of results and measure success. This will help to ensure that future campaigns are accurate and effective.
Overall, direct mail can be a powerful and effective tool for reaching potential customers or clients, strengthening existing relationships and creating new relationships. When designing a direct mail piece, attention should be paid to detail, from the messaging to the delivery. Finally, it is important to measure results and track performance to gain insights into future campaigns.
